What is the difference between biodegradable & compostable?

Composting and biodegradation both involve natural degradation or the breakdown of organic matter into the earth through digestion by microorganisms, though they are not interchangeable terms. The problem with the term ‘biodegradable’ is that it is a vague term, without a defined timescale or conditions. If a material is compostable, it means that under composting conditions it will break down completely in a specific time frame (six months to a year).

Does TIPA packaging require special storage conditions?

In general, all flexible packaging (compostable and non-compostable) requires proper storage conditions which are usually below 30°C and a relative humidity of 50%.


Please note: in places with extreme weather conditions, (i.e. extreme humidity or heat) the degradation process for TIPA® compostable packaging can be accelerated.

Do I need special converting or sealing equipment for TIPA bags?

TIPA® products can be converted on conventional plastic converting machinery. Our films and laminates are designed to fit existing machinery and chain of supply systems for flexible packaging, making your packaging journey an effortless one.
